Genetic role in post-traumatic stress

Thursday, September 8, 2011 - 09:00 in Psychology & Sociology

When she first sought help at the UNSW Traumatic Stress Clinic, it was clear that Helen Fraser (not her real name) was in a bad way. A survivor of the appalling 2009 Black Saturday bushfires in Victoria, she could not shake from her mind the awful memories of the event.
